Savings Tips for Everyday Spending

Want to maximize your savings without compromising your favorite things? It's totally possible! Start by monitoring your spending. You'll be amazed at where your money is going. Then, make a budget that fits your lifestyle. Look for tiny ways to cut back costs every day. For example, pack your lunch instead of eating out. Make your coffee at home instead of buying it on the go. Purchase around for more affordable prices on household supplies. And don't forget to bargain bills and find for discounts.

  • Consider using cash instead of credit cards. It can help you keep within your budget.
  • Create financial goals to encourage yourself to save.
